Management by objectives Objectives should be 'SMART'. Specific

2.3.2

Measurable

Achievable

Relevant

Time-related

(a)

Specific: An objective must be a clear statement, and must be easy to understand. Whereas mission statements tend to be vague, objectives must be specific.

(b)

Measurable: Again, in contrast to mission statements, objectives must be measurable so that performance against the objectives can be assessed. Measuring performance against objectives is a key element of control in organisations.

(c)

Achievable: If the objectives set are not achievable, people will not bother trying to achieve them, so there is little point setting them.

(d)

Relevant: An objective is relevant if it is appropriate to an organisation's mission, and will help it fulfil that mission. (This reiterates the link between an organisation's mission and its objectives.)

(e)

Time-related: Whereas mission statements tend to be open-ended, an organisation needs to define a specific time period in which objectives should be achieved. Again, this is very important for enabling management to judge whether or not the objective has been achieved. For example, if an organisation has an objective such as, 'To increase sales revenue by 5%', how will managers know the time period over which this sales increase is expected to be achieved? However, if the objective is, 'To increase sales revenue by 5% per year', the time frame is clearly identified.

The life cycle model The product (or industry) life cycle model highlights the importance of integrating business and financial strategies. The life cycle model illustrates that during the introduction and growth phases, a company's cash flow is likely to be negative, due to the investment in assets and working capital required to support growth. However, early-stage businesses are also risky, because there are many unknowns about their performance. It would be unwise then to attempt to finance the business with debt, because this would increase their financial risk (gearing) and would lead to outflows of cash (interest) from companies that are already cash negative. Thus, companies in the early stages of their life cycle should seek equity funding as far as possible. However, companies in the early stages of their life cycle often pay no dividends to their investors. As has already been noted, these companies are likely to be cash negative but, perhaps more importantly, they are likely to have exciting growth prospects. Therefore, they are better able to earn value for the shareholders by reinvesting any profits back into the company rather than paying money out by way of dividend.

Stakeholders in this quadrant of Mendelow's matrix have low interest and low power, therefore only minimal effort should be given to meeting their needs.

B

Stakeholders in this quadrant have important views, but little ability to influence strategy, therefore they should be kept informed only.

C

An organisation should treat stakeholders in this quadrant with care because while they are often passive, they are capable of moving to segment D. Therefore, it is important to keep them satisfied.

D

These are key players (for example, a major customer), so the strategy must be acceptable to them at least. Equally, powerful stakeholder groups must have confidence in the management team of an organisation. Regular communication with the stakeholder groups can be a good way to help achieve this.

Porter's generic strategies Cost leadership A cost leadership strategy seeks to achieve the position of lowest-cost producer in the industry as a whole. How to achieve overall cost leadership:

2.1.2

Set up production facilities to obtain economies of scale

Use technology and high-tech systems to reduce costs and/or enhance productivity.

Exploit the learning curve effect

Minimise overhead costs

Get favourable access to sources of supply and buy in bulk wherever possible (to obtain discounts for bulk purchases)

Product relatively standardised products

Relocate to cheaper areas (possibly in a different country)

Limitations of Porter's model In practice, it is rarely simple to draw hard and fast distinctions between the generic strategies as there are conceptual problems underlying them. (a)

2

Problems with cost leadership (i)

Internal focus. Cost refers to internal measures, rather than the market demand. It can be used to gain market share, but it is the market share that is important, not cost leadership as such. Economies of scale are an effective way to achieve low costs, but they depend on high volumes. In turn, high volumes may depend on low prices, which, in turn, require low costs. There is a circular argument here.

(ii)

Only one firm. If cost leadership applies across the whole industry, only one firm will pursue this strategy successfully. However, more than one firm might aspire to cost leadership, especially in dynamic markets where new technologies are frequently introduced. Firms competing across the industry as a whole might have different competences or advantages that confer cost leadership in different segments.

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com


(iii) Sustainability of competitive advantage. Even if a company manages to reduce costs below those of its competitors in the short term, it is debatable whether this will enable it to achieve a sustainable competitive advantage. Unless the company has an inherent cost advantage over its competitors, they respond to a company becoming the cost leader by trying to reduce their own costs. (iv) Higher margins can be used for differentiation. Having low costs does not mean you have to charge lower prices or compete on price. A cost leader can choose to 'invest higher margins in R&D or marketing'. Being a cost leader arguably gives producers more freedom to choose other competitive strategies. There is often confusion about what cost leadership actually means. In particular, cost leadership is often assumed to also mean low price. However, 'cost leadership' and 'low price' are not necessarily the same thing. (b)

Problems with differentiation. Porter assumes that a differentiated product will always be sold at a higher price. (i)

However, a differentiated product may be sold at the same price as competing products in order to increase market share.

(ii)

Choice of competitor. Differentiation from whom? Who are the competitors? Do they serve other market segments? Do they compete on the same basis?

(iii) Source of differentiation. This includes all aspects of the firm's offer, not only the product. For example, restaurants try to distinguish themselves from their competitors through their ambience and the quality of their service as well as by serving high quality food. Focus probably has fewer conceptual difficulties, as it ties in very neatly with ideas of market segmentation. In practice most companies pursue this strategy to some extent, by designing products/ services to meet the needs of particular target markets. 'Stuck-in-the-middle' is therefore what many companies actually pursue quite successfully. Any number

of strategies can be pursued, with different approaches to price and the perceived added value (ie the differentiation factor) in the eyes of the customer. In this way, Porter's model no longer reflects the full range of competitive strategies an organisation can choose from.

Lewin's three stage model (The 'ice cube' model) Although the essence of change is that it enables a person, department or organisation to move from a current state to a future state, Lewin suggested that organisational changes actually have three steps (stages): 'unfreeze', 'move' and 'freeze' or 'refreeze.' (In this Study Manual we will refer to the third stage as 'Refreeze' because we think it describes the process more clearly. However, in his original model, Lewin actually referred to the stage simply as 'freeze'.) It is important to note that change involves re-learning: not merely learning something new, but trying to unlearn what is already known and practised in an organisation. This is a key part of the 'unfreeze' stage.

Unfreeze

3.3.1

Change

Refreeze

Unfreeze This first step involves unfreezing the current state of affairs, and creating the motivation to change. This means defining the current state of an organisation, highlighting the forces driving change and those resisting it, and picturing a desired end state. Crucially, the unfreeze stage involves making people within an organisation ready to change: making them aware of the need (trigger) for change, and creating a readiness to change among the workforce. A key part of this stage is weakening the restraining forces that are resisting change, and strengthening the driving forces that are promoting change.

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com

5


Approaches to the unfreeze stage include: 

Physically removing individuals from their accustomed routines, sources of information and social relationships, so that old behaviours and attitudes are less likely to be reinforced by familiarity and social influence.

Consulting team members about proposed changes. This will help them to feel less powerless and insecure about the process. It may also involve them in evaluation and problem-solving for more effective change measures – which will create a measure of ownership of the solutions. This, in turn, may shift resistant attitudes.

Confronting team members' perceptions and emotions about change. Failure to recognise and deal with emotions only leads to later problems. Negative emotions may be submerged, but will affect performance by undermining commitment.

Positively reinforcing demonstrated willingness to change: validating efforts and suggestions with praise, recognition and perhaps added responsibility in the change process.

If the need for change can be 'sold' to the team as immediate, and its benefits highlighted – for example, by securing individuals' jobs for the future - the unfreeze stage will be greatly accelerated. Either way, effective communication, explaining the need for change is essential for the unfreeze process to work successfully. 'Unfreezing' an organisation may sound simple enough in theory, but in practice, it can be very difficult because it involves making people ready to change. Rational argument will not necessarily be sufficient to convince individuals of the need to change, particularly if they stand to lose out from the change, or will have to make significant personal changes as a result of the change. Sometimes the need for change may be obvious to all employees – for example, the arrival of a new competitor in the market, leading to a dramatic reduction in market share. However, if the need for change is less obvious, then the 'unfreezing' process may need to be 'managed' in some way, to make staff appreciate the need for change. For example:

3.3.2

Encourage debate about the appropriateness or effectiveness of the current way of operating (including current management styles).

Publish information showing how the organisation compares with its competitors in key performance areas.

Change (Move) The change (move) stage involves learning new concepts and new meanings for existing concepts. This is the transition stage, by which an organisation moves from its current state to its future state. It is important that an organisation encourages the participation and involvement of its staff in this phase so that they do not feel alienated by the change process. This phase is mainly concerned with identifying the new, desirable behaviours or norms; communicating them clearly and positively; and encouraging individuals and groups to 'buy into' or 'own' the new values and behaviours. Change is facilitated by: 

Identification: Encouraging individuals to identify with role models from whom they can learn new behaviour patterns. For example, the team leader should adopt the values and behaviours he

or she expects the team to follow. Team members who have relevant skills, experience and/or enthusiasm may be encouraged to coach others. 

Internalisation: Placing individuals in a situation in which new behaviours are required for success, so that they have to develop coping behaviours. Pilot schemes or presentation of the changes to others may help in this process.

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com 6


3.3.3

Refreeze (Freeze) The refreeze stage involves internalising new concepts and meanings. It focuses on stabilising (refreezing) the new state of affairs, by setting policies to embed new behaviours, and establishing new standards. It is crucial that the changes are embedded throughout an organisation to ensure that staff do not lapse back into old patterns of behaviour. Once new behaviours have been adopted, the refreeze stage is required to consolidate and reinforce them, so that they become integrated into the individual's habits, attitudes and relationship patterns. 

Habituation effects (getting accustomed to the new situation) may be achieved over time, through practice, application and repetition.

Positive reinforcement can be used to reward and validate successful change. For example, an element of a staff bonus scheme could be dependent on staff members adopting the new methodology.

In the 'unfreeze' stage of the three stage model, we highlighted the interaction of driving forces promoting change, and resisting forces preventing it. Lewin recognised the importance of this interaction, and so alongside the three stage model, he also introduced the idea of force field analysis.

Lewin's Force field analysis Force field analysis assists change management by examining and evaluating – in a summary form – the forces 'for' and 'against' the change. Force field analysis consists of identifying the factors that promote or hinder change. In order for change to be successfully implemented, promoting forces need to be exploited and the effect of hindering forces need to be reduced, such that the driving forces for change outweigh those forces resisting change. The following suggests a practical route for applying the force field analysis: (a)

Define the problem in terms of the current situation and the desired future state.

(b)

List the forces supporting and opposing the desired change and assess both the strength and the importance of each one.

(c)

Draw the force field diagram.

(d)

Decide how to strengthen or weaken the more important forces as appropriate and agree with those concerned. Weakening might be achieved by persuasion, participation, coercion or bargaining, while strengthening might be achieved by a marketing or education campaign, including the use of personal advocacy.

(e)

Identify the resources needed.

(f)

Make an action plan including event timing, milestones and responsibilities.

Note, however, that force field analysis itself doesn't give any detailed insights into how to manage change, or how to overcome the resistance to change. Lewin's basic idea was that the change process consisted of two opposing fields of force, one encompassing the driving forces for change, the other encompassing the resisting forces. In this form, Lewin's model is relatively straightforward: the central line represents the current situation, and in a change scenario, we can identify both those sets of forces that are trying to effect change and those which are resisting or providing barriers. Management action therefore needs to be directed towards either reducing the resisting forces, turning them around, or overcoming them by increasing the drivers for change. However, there are several drawbacks to force field analysis. (a)

Firstly, it depicts change as being 'insider' driven – the presumption is that some people in the business are committed to a change and others are not, and the task is to tilt the balance in favour of those who have that commitment. Although Lewin would not have approved of it, this can easily be interpreted as a technique for enabling managers to force their decisions on an unwilling workforce.

(b)

The second issue is that it presumes that all change is desirable. Presentations of this model do not usually include discussion of how change should be resisted, yet there are probably as many occasions when a proposal is undesirable or unworkable as there are ones where it is to be encouraged.

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com

7


(c)

The Lewin image as it is generally presented depicts all driving forces as operating in the same direction, and all resisting forces as running in the opposite direction. In practice, the key influences in a situation – usually the more powerful stakeholders – are pointing in varying directions, as in the following. The status quo

Forces driving change forward

Forces holding change back

Figure 3.1: Force field analysis The point of Figure 3.1 above is that it reflects the complexity of the force fields in a change scenario more accurately than a simple illustration. For example, people may resist change for different reasons and so different solutions will be needed to manage their resistance to change. Resisting forces are central to Lewin's approach to change management. It is therefore important both to identify these resisting forces and then also to think of ways to deal with them. (Before doing this, though, bear in mind a point made earlier, that not all change is desirable.) Sources of resistance are generally linked to human interests – hygiene factors mostly, to use Herzberg's concept. Senior has set out the following as the main sources of individual resistance.     

Fear of the unknown Dislike of uncertainty Potential loss of power Potential loss of rewards Potential lack of or loss of skills

These sources of resistance spring from direct human concerns. Interestingly, Senior also identifies a number of organisational resistances, such as resource constraints, or inertias resulting from the interlocked nature of the different features and processes of the organisation. But for the most part, organisational resistances feed back to human concerns. Where they do not, there is unlikely to be a strategic change problem, but perhaps a technical problem of issues such as co-ordination or process design.

Types of change When faced with a potential change situation, an organisation has to analyse the nature of the change, in order to identify the most appropriate way of managing the change. Change can be classified in relation to the extent of the change required and the speed with which that change needs to be achieved. Speed – Change can range from an all-at-once, 'big bang' change to a series of step-by-step, incremental changes. Extent – The extent of change can range from an overall transformation of an organisation's central assumptions, culture and beliefs to a realignment of its existing assumptions. Although a realignment may affect the way an organisation operates at a practical level, it will not lead to an underlying change in the organisation's culture. In their book Exploring Strategic Change, Balogun and Hope Hailey illustrate that there are four main types of change, based on differences in the speed and extent of change required. They present these types of change in a matrix, with the two axes being the nature of the change required (speed) and the scope of the change required (extent). The measure of the scope of change is whether or not the methods and assumptions of the existing paradigm must be replaced. (The paradigm is the set of assumptions and beliefs which are taken for granted in an organisation and define that organisation and its culture.)

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com 8


Scope of change

Nature of change

Incremental 'Big bang'

Realignment

Transformation

Adaptation

Evolution

Reconstruction

Revolution

The nature of change may be incremental and built on existing methods and approaches, or it may require a 'big bang' approach if rapid response is required, as in times of crisis. (a)

Adaptation is the most common type of change. An adaptive change realigns the way an organisation operates, but does not require the development of a new paradigm. It proceeds step by step.

(b)

Reconstruction can also be undertaken within an existing paradigm but requires rapid and extensive action. It is a common response to a long-term decline in performance, or to a changing competitive context.

(c)

Evolution is an incremental process that leads to a new paradigm. It may arise from careful analysis and planning or may be the result of learning processes. Evolutionary change is often undertaken in anticipation of the need for future change. Its transformational nature may not be obvious while it is taking place.

(d)

Revolution is a rapid and wide ranging response to extreme pressures for change, and can often be triggered by changes in the competitive conditions an organisation is facing. Because revolution is both wide-ranging and fast-paced, it is likely to involve a number of simultaneous initiatives, dealing with different aspects of a business. Revolution will be very obvious and is likely to affect most aspects of both what the organisation does and how it does them.

While Balogun and Hope Hailey talk about realignment and transformation, Johnson, Scholes and Whittington categorise types of strategic change as being either incremental or transformational. Again, however, a matrix can be used; change is either incremental or transformational, and the approach to managing change is described as being either reactive or proactive. Incremental change is characterised by a series of small steps, and does not challenge existing organisational assumptions or culture. It is a gradual process, and can be seen as an extension of the past. Management will feel that they are in control of the change process. There is also a feeling that incremental change is reversible. If the change does not work out as planned, the organisation can revert to its old ways of doing things. Transformational change is characterised by major, significant change being introduced relatively quickly. The existing organisational structures and the organisational culture are changed. Transformational change is likely to be a top-down process, initiated, and possibly imposed, by senior management. However, unlike incremental change, it requires new ways of thinking and behaving, and leads to discontinuities with the past. Consequently, it is likely to be irreversible. Hierarchy of supply chain decisions Chopra and Meindl identify the three significant elements of supply chain management decisions as design, planning and operations. Supply Chain Design decisions include: 

Whether to perform a supply chain function in-house or to outsource it

The location and capacities of production and warehousing facilities

The products to be manufactured or stored at different locations

The modes of transport to be used between different nodes in the supply chain

The type of information systems to be used (for example, to co-ordinate ordering and production within the supply chain).

Supply Chain Planning decisions – Planning decisions establish the parameters within which the supply chain will function for a specified period of time; often a year. Companies start the planning phase with a forecast of demand in different markets for the coming year (or the period being planned); and planning includes decisions regarding which markets will be supplied from which locations; the subcontracting of any manufacturing; inventory policies to be followed, and the timing and size of any marketing promotions (which will affect demand and supply across the chain). Supply Chain Operation decisions – The time horizon for operational decisions is much shorter: often daily, or weekly. Operational decisions are driven by customer orders, and are often related to individual customer orders. Operational decisions could also be related to individual production facilities, warehouses or distributors.

Beyond Budgeting Jeremy Hope (who championed the idea of 'Beyond Budgeting' with Robin Fraser) highlights two fundamental differences between Beyond Budgeting and traditional management and budgeting models:

1.3

(a)

It is a more adaptive way of managing. Instead of fixed annual plans and budgets which tie managers to predetermined actions, targets are reviewed regularly and based on goals that link to performance against best-in-class benchmarks, competitors and prior periods.

(b)

It enables a more decentralised way of managing. Instead of a traditional hierarchy and centralised leadership, Beyond Budgeting enables decision-making and performance accountability to be devolved to line managers, and creates a culture of personal responsibility and selfmanagement. Hope and Fraser believe this change in culture, in turn, leads to increased motivation, higher productivity and better customer service.

Ratios Ratios are a useful way of measuring performance for a number of reasons.

2.4

(a)

It is easier to look at changes over time by comparing ratios in one time period with the corresponding ratios for periods in the past.

(b)

Ratios are often easier to understand than absolute measures of physical quantities or money values. For example, it is easier to understand that 'productivity in March was 94%' than 'there was an adverse labour efficiency variance in March of ÂŁ3,600'.

(c)

Ratios relate one item to another, and so help to put performance into context. For example the profit/sales ratio sets profit in the context of how much has been earned per ÂŁ1 of sales, and so shows how wide or narrow profit margins are.

(d)

Ratios can be used as targets. In particular, targets can be set for ROI, profit/sales, asset turnover, capacity fill and productivity. Managers will then take decisions which will enable them to achieve their targets.

(e)

Ratios provide a way of summarising an organisation's results, and comparing them with similar organisations.

Human resources and Porter's five forces analysis Human resources can play an important role in reducing the adverse effect of the five forces for an existing member of the industry. Some forces are more susceptible to human resources management than others. Barriers to entry To enter an industry, an organisation needs staff of the right quality, ability and cost. Assuming that entry is not achieved by takeover, then almost certainly recruitment will be required, and this can be difficult if there is a shortage of suitable candidates either already trained or wanting to train. Increasingly, many industries have a higher technical content in their jobs today and more qualified employees are therefore needed. Additionally, many economies have moved from manufacturing to service industries and, because more employees have dealings with customers, employees with better interpersonal skills might be needed. Remember, if a poor product is manufactured it can be identified through the quality assurance process. Poor service is often delivered instantly and can cause immediate damage to customer relations. Suppliers Supplier power can derive from various factors such as the number of suppliers in the market, how specialised their goods are, geographical proximity and the fact that the organisation requires goods of a certain standard in a certain time. Human resources management can help to erode supplier power by ensuring that buyers have comprehensive knowledge about suppliers and their products and have good negotiating skills. Additionally, partnership sourcing is becoming more common. This is where a purchaser and supplier build a long-term relationship involving mutual trust and recognise that they need each other if they are to be successful. (This builds on the ideas of supply chain management and networks we have considered earlier in this Study Manual.) Bargaining power of customers The bargaining power of customers is high if there are only a few of them and each buys a large quantity, and also if customers buy mainly on price. The bargaining power of customers can be reduced by finding more customers and by trying to lock in all customers. HR, for example through suitable training, can do this by:

Courtesy: Saiful Islam Mozumder, Shiraz Khan Basak & Co, Cell-01515653940 Email:simbd@outlook.com

690


(a)

Raising switching costs in both cash terms, and in terms of operational inconvenience. An example is where staff provide exceptionally good service, or design, manufacturing and despatch are excellent. If a customer is looked after well, there will be a reluctance to switch to a new supplier. Even if the new supplier is not worse, there will be a period of disruption until the new supplier provides exactly what the customer wants. Therefore the recruitment, training and retention of good staff will help to retain customers.

(b)

Finding more customers. Recruitment of and training a good sales team and, increasingly, the establishment of a good internet site (again often dependent on recruiting skilled people) are essential for this.

Rivalry/competition Winning over competitors depends on the nature of the competition. For example, winning a cost leadership battle depends on keeping costs down, and winning a differentiation battle depends on producing goods and services that are really appreciated by customers. Appropriate human resources management techniques will help with these objectives. Cost levels will be affected by wage levels, recruitment and training. Differentiation will be affected by recruiting talented people and managing them in an appropriate way. Substitutes The emergence of substitute products and services is difficult to predict. Substitutes are often caused by technological breakthroughs. For example, mobile phones are a substitute for fixed line phones. Human resources management can, however, play important roles as follows:

1.4

(a)

The adoption of substitutes. For example, it can be argued that cheap airlines have become a substitute for some car and train journeys. If an airline wants to win part of that type of business it will have to adopt HR policies that are consistent with the cheap airline model with regards to wages, job flexibility and working hours.

(b)

The invention of substitutes. The marketing, research and development and production departments can all contribute here. Recruiting and developing creative people in an environment conducive to conceiving new products and services is vital.

Kotter's eight step model of change 1.

Establish a sense of urgency – Discuss the current competitive position and look at potential future scenarios. Increase the 'felt need for change' (in other words, promote the driving forces for change).

2.

Form a powerful guiding coalition – Assemble a powerful group of people who can work well together to promote the change.

3.

Create a vision – Build a vision to guide the change effort, together with strategies for achieving it.

4.

Communicate the vision – The vision, and accompanying strategies and new behaviours, need to be communicated. Kotter stresses that effective communication is crucial in change management.

5.

Empower others to act on the vision – This includes getting rid of obstacles to change such as unhelpful structures or systems. People need to be allowed to experiment.

6.

Plan for and create short-term wins – Look for and advertise short-term visible improvements because these will help sustain the driving forces for change. Kotter suggests that these short-term wins should be planned into the change programme, and people should be publicly rewarded for making improvements.

7.

Consolidate improvements and produce still more change – Promote and reward those who are able to promote and work towards the vision. Maintain the energy behind the change process by introducing new projects, resources and change agents.

8.

Institutionalise new approaches – Ensure that everyone understands that the new behaviours and systems will lead to corporate success.

Income-based valuation – discounted cash flow method This method of valuation is based on the present value of future cash flows generated by the company. 

The value of a company is basically the present value of all its future expected cash flows, discounted at the company’s weighted average cost of capital.

The value of a company’s equity is the present value of all future cash flows attributable to equity shareholders, discounted at the cost of equity.

This method of valuation may be appropriate when one company intends to buy the assets of another company and to make further investments in order to improve cash flows in the future. For example, suppose that a company is considering the acquisition of an all-equity company and it is expected that the annual cash flows from the acquisition will be £100,000. The company’s cost of capital is 10% and it usually expects to achieve payback on its investments within five years.

1.5.1

The PV of an annuity at 10% for years 1 – 5 is 3.791, so the PV of expected future cash flows in Years 1 – 5 after the acquisition will be £100,000 × 3.791 = £379,100.

The PV of an annuity at 10% from years 6 onwards in perpetuity is (1/0.10) – 3.791 = 6.209, so the PV of expected future cash flows from Year 6 onwards after the acquisition will be £100,000 × 6.209 = £620,900.

The total valuation of the company will be £1,000,000, of which about 62% is value attributed to expected earnings from Year 6 onwards, and this estimate may be unreliable.

The adjusted present value (APV) approach to company valuation is another method based on discounting expected future cash flows to a present value. It may be used to value large acquisitions, where the method of financing the acquisition means that the acquirer’s weighted average cost of capital is inappropriate as the discount rate. For example if an all-equity company proposes to make a large acquisition financed by one-third equity and two-thirds new debt, its existing cost of capital should not be used as a discount rate because it does not reflect the change in financing structure that the acquisition would entail. An APV valuation may therefore be appropriate when an acquisition will require new financing, such as an increase in debt. The APV approach is to divide the valuation into two stages. (a)

First, discount the expected future cash flows from the acquisition at an ungeared cost of equity. This is the cost of equity that would apply if the acquiring company were all-equity financed. Discounting the future cash flows at an ungeared cost of equity produces a ‘base case NPV’.

(b)

The base case NPV ignores the benefit of tax relief on any debt capital that will be used to finance the acquisition. It also ignores the costs of raising any new capital to finance the acquisition. These are the financing effects of the acquisition, and the PV of these financing effects should be calculated separately.

(c)

The financing effects are likely to include the benefits of tax relief on future interest payments. These should be discounted to a present value. If in doubt, discount these financing benefits at the pre-tax cost of debt, because this is the cost that best reflects the systematic risk associated with these cash flows. You should not discount these future tax benefits at the ungeared cost of equity.

(d)

If the company is planning to issue new capital to pay for the acquisition, a financing cost will be the issue costs for the new capital. You should generally assume that issue costs associated with new equity do not attract tax relief, whereas issue costs associated with the issue of new debt capital does attract tax relief. Since these costs will occur at the beginning of the investment they do not need to be discounted.

(e)

The APV of the acquisition is the base case NPV plus (or minus, if negative) the PV of the financing effects of the acquisition. The APV is a valuation for the target company.

The APV approach is consistent with Modigliani and Miller’s views of capital structure and the effect of gearing on the cost of capital.

Floating rate debt With floating rate debt, the coupon rate is reset at each payment date (or possibly even more regularly) to prevailing interest rates. The implication of this is that at a reset date the bond will be valued at par. In addition, the cash value of the next coupon has now been set. Though all subsequent coupons will still be reset at the next reset date if interest rates move, the next coupon will not be. This resetting of the coupon at each payment date ensures that the price of floating rate debt is always close to par. Floating rate debt therefore safeguards the par value of the investment rather than showing great swings in value as interest rates fluctuate (as is demonstrated by normal bonds). Coupon rates tend to be reset by reference to money market rates. As a result, pricing follows money market conventions, applying simple rates over periods less than one year. Duration Example A bond pays interest at 6% and has four years remaining to redemption. It will be redeemed at par at this time. Investors in this bond require a yield of 8%. The market price of the bond is calculated as follows. Year 1 2 3 4

Cash flow 6 6 6 106

Discount factor at 8% 0.926 0.857 0.794 0.735

PV 5.56 5.14 4.76 77.91 93.37

The duration of the bond is calculated as follows: (1 5.56)  (2  5.14)  (3 4.76)  (4 77.91) 93.37

= 3.66 years.

The measurement of duration can be converted into another measure, known as modified duration. Modified duration = Duration/(1 + i) where i is the yield required by the bond investors. In this example, modified duration is 3.66/1.08 = 3.39 years. This can be used to measure the price volatility of the bond. For a given change in the interest yield i, the change in price is measured as: –Dm × P × i where Dm is the measure of modified duration and P is the current price of the bond before the price change. The longer the modified duration, the bigger will be the change in bond price given a change in the required yield. In this example, if the bond yield increases by 0.2% to 8.2%, the change in the bond price will be: –3.39 × 93.37 × 0.0020 = –0.63. The bond price will fall from 93.37 to 92.74.
